Your Pre-Summer AC Maintenance Checklist

Here is a straightforward checklist you can work through before temperatures rise.

1. Clean or Replace the Filters

Dirty filters restrict airflow and force your unit to work harder. Check filters monthly during peak use and clean or replace them as needed.

2. Check the Outdoor Unit

Clear away leaves, dirt, and debris from around the outdoor unit. Keep at least 30cm of clear space on all sides for proper airflow.

3. Inspect for Refrigerant Leaks

Hissing sounds, ice buildup, or reduced cooling power can signal a refrigerant leak. This is not a DIY fix and needs a qualified engineer.

4. Test the Thermostat

Run your system and confirm the thermostat responds accurately. A faulty thermostat can cause inconsistent cooling and wasted energy.

5. Look at the Drainage System

Blocked condensate drains can cause water damage or humidity issues indoors. Check the drain line is clear and draining properly.

6. Listen for Unusual Noises

Rattling, grinding, or buzzing sounds usually indicate loose parts or a mechanical issue that needs attention before it worsens.

7. Book Professional AC Unit Servicing

Even with regular home checks, annual AC unit servicing by a qualified engineer catches issues that are not visible during a basic inspection.

When to Consider a New System

If your home air conditioning Swansea unit is over 10 to 15 years old, frequently breaks down, or struggles to cool your home evenly, replacement may be more cost-effective than ongoing repairs.

Newer systems are also significantly more energy efficient, which can offset the upfront cost through lower running bills over time.

DIY vs Professional Maintenance

Some tasks, like cleaning filters and clearing debris, are safe to handle yourself. Others, such as checking refrigerant levels or electrical components, need a qualified engineer.

Attempting complex repairs without training can void your warranty or create safety risks. When in doubt, it is always safer to call in a professional.

Simple Habits to Extend Your AC’s Lifespan

Beyond the pre-summer checklist, a few ongoing habits help your system last longer:

  • Keep curtains or blinds closed during peak heat to reduce workload
  • Avoid setting the thermostat unnecessarily low
  • Schedule servicing at the same time each year so it is never forgotten
  • Keep the area around indoor and outdoor units clear of clutter

Small, consistent habits often make a bigger difference than a single deep clean.
